So what are the Solutions?
- Limit Corporate Population to no more then 250. - Change Alliance Skills to limit it's size by member count (in this case member counts are members) Ie make a skill that gives + 1 corporation allowed per a rank (as opposed to + population to corporation) (causing a max 2.5k cap) - Remove the ability to filter overview by "Alliance or corporation". - Make Large Nap webs IMPOSSIBLE (By a hardcap of 3 "blue standings"). - Remove the ability to manually set standings, cause standings between bodies to be event based like "if ship of allied is kill -0.5 rating" in a similar way that ratting works with npc bodies. This will bodies in positive or negative standings by what they earn, not what is "easy on them to set in the click of a button".
FAQ
How does this resolve the coalition blobs?
By making only three alliances blue on overview, and removing the ability to sort by corporation and alliance, People in 0.0 battles will show even as one of the three blue bodies, or neutral. Distinguishing between allied or enemies beyond that point will not be possible.
Why Limit the amount of allies?
It's basic math. Limit the allies, you limit the population. You limit the size of bodies, and you force other to rise up. the interest of each coalition will take place here, which will cause friction and fighting between them and from that the natural life and death cycle will restart itself.
What about work arounds?
With this system there should not be work around. There is one that comes to mind, but this can be corrected by some technical alterations to eve.
